Course Content

• Introduction to Digital Twins and their Application in Water Management
• Data Acquisition and Sensor Technologies for Water Quality Monitoring (IoT, sensors, data loggers)
• Digital Twin Development for Water Quality: Modelling and Simulation (hydrological modelling, water quality modelling)
• Advanced Analytics and Machine Learning for Water Quality Prediction (AI, machine learning, predictive modelling)
• Real-time Monitoring and Alert Systems for Water Quality Events (SCADA, real-time data visualization)
• Data Security and Privacy in Digital Twin Water Quality Systems (cybersecurity, data encryption)
• Case Studies: Successful Implementations of Digital Twins in Water Quality Management
• Integration of Digital Twin with Existing Water Infrastructure (GIS, SCADA integration)
• Future Trends and Challenges in Digital Twin Water Quality Monitoring (sustainability, emerging technologies)
